Beige long-sleeve shirt constructed from lightweight and highly durable polyamide sourced entirely from recycled materials. The classic buttoned-up style offers unrestricted mobility during wear. Well-suited for daily use and outdoor adventures.
Equipped with advanced NosiLife technology, the shirt provides reliable protection against insects such as mosquitoes and ticks. The fabric is treated with a specialized water-resistant repellent, effectively deterring insects and minimizing the likelihood of bites as well as diseases like Lyme disease and malaria. Reduces the risk of bites while maintaining maximum comfort. The treatment remains imperceptible, odorless, and safe for skin contact.
Recycled material, SolarShield technology
Manufactured from fully recycled polyamide fabric, the shirt delivers outstanding mechanical durability and excellent moisture management. Incorporating SolarShield technology, it offers superior protection against harmful UVA and UVB radiation, defending the skin from burns and damage with a safeguard of UPF 50.
Two chest pockets, sleeve pocket
Equipped with two chest pockets with buttons and a pocket on the shoulder, the shirt is designed for convenient storage of essential gear. A buttoned tab secures rolled-up sleeves.

Craghoppers is a British outdoor clothing brand, founded in 1965 in Batley by Brian Gaskins and Roy Holmes. A turning point in its history was Chris Bonington's expedition to Mount Everest in 1975, during which the team used its clothing, which cemented the brand's reputation. In 1996, Kiwi pants were introduced, which became an outdoor icon - over 10 million pairs have been sold. The company is known for innovations such as AquaDry waterproof systems, Wash & Wear quick-drying fabrics, SolarShield UV protection materials, and the NosiLife line line, the world's first clothing with permanent insect protection. Since 2006, Craghoppers has been collaborating with Bear Grylls to create collections tested in extreme conditions, including Survivor pants and lightweight jackets and shirts that are water and stain resistant. The brand is also committed to protecting the environment - it supports the Dian Fossey Gorilla Fund, uses CO₂Renu recycling technologies and NewHide tanning processes, which significantly reduce water consumption.
